Reducing Latency in OTT Streaming: Best Practices
Credits: Shortfundly

Reducing Latency in OTT Streaming: Best Practices

In the rapidly evolving world of Over-The-Top (OTT) streaming, latency is a critical factor that directly impacts user experience. With audiences demanding high-quality, real-time content, reducing latency is paramount for OTT platforms to stay competitive. This article explores the best practices for minimizing latency in OTT streaming, ensuring a seamless and engaging experience for viewers.

Understanding OTT Streaming Latency

Latency in OTT streaming refers to the delay between the moment a video frame is captured and the time it is displayed on the viewer's screen. This delay can result from various factors, including video encoding, transmission over the internet, and the decoding process on the user's device. High latency can lead to buffering, out-of-sync audio and video, and a poor overall viewing experience.

Key Factors Contributing to OTT Streaming Latency

To effectively reduce latency, it's essential to understand the primary factors contributing to it:

  1. Encoding and Transcoding: The process of converting raw video into a digital format suitable for streaming can introduce delays. The choice of codec, bitrate, and resolution all play roles in determining the encoding time.
  2. Content Delivery Network (CDN) Performance: CDNs are crucial for delivering content to users quickly and efficiently. The geographical distribution of CDN servers, their load balancing capabilities, and overall network infrastructure impact the speed of content delivery.
  3. Network Conditions: Internet bandwidth, latency, and packet loss can significantly affect streaming performance. Congestion, jitter, and fluctuating bandwidth can lead to increased buffering and latency.
  4. Playback Device and Application: The processing power of the playback device, along with the optimization of the streaming application, influences how quickly content is decoded and rendered.

Best Practices for Reducing OTT Streaming Latency

1. Optimize Encoding and Transcoding

Efficient encoding and transcoding are fundamental to reducing latency. Adopting modern codecs like H.265/HEVC or AV1 can provide better compression efficiency, reducing the amount of data that needs to be transmitted. This not only decreases the time required for encoding but also lowers the overall data footprint, enhancing streaming quality.

  • Variable Bitrate (VBR) Encoding: Utilizing VBR allows for dynamic adjustment of the bitrate based on the content's complexity. This approach ensures that more demanding scenes are allocated higher bitrates, while simpler scenes use less bandwidth, optimizing streaming performance and reducing latency.
  • Low Latency Streaming Protocols: Implementing protocols like WebRTC, Low-Latency HLS (LL-HLS), and Low-Latency DASH (LL-DASH) can significantly reduce end-to-end latency. These protocols are designed to minimize buffering and provide a near-real-time streaming experience.

2. Leverage a Robust Content Delivery Network (CDN)

A well-distributed CDN can dramatically reduce latency by caching content closer to the end-user. This minimizes the distance data must travel, reducing round-trip times and enhancing delivery speed.

  • Edge Computing: Integrating edge computing with your CDN strategy can further reduce latency. By processing data at the network's edge, closer to the user, you can decrease the time it takes to deliver content and respond to user interactions.
  • Multi-CDN Strategy: Utilizing multiple CDNs can provide redundancy and optimize delivery based on real-time network conditions. This approach ensures that if one CDN experiences issues, traffic can be seamlessly rerouted to another, maintaining low latency and high availability.

3. Optimize Network Conditions

Ensuring a smooth network experience requires optimizing both the server-side and client-side network conditions.

  • Adaptive Bitrate Streaming (ABR): Implementing ABR allows the streaming service to adjust the video quality based on the user's current network conditions. This adaptive approach helps prevent buffering and ensures a consistent viewing experience, even on fluctuating connections.
  • Network Protocol Optimization: Protocols like QUIC and HTTP/2 offer improved performance over traditional TCP by reducing connection setup time and supporting multiplexing. These protocols can enhance data transmission efficiency, reducing latency.

4. Enhance Playback Experience

The playback device and application are the final frontiers in reducing latency. Optimizing these can lead to significant improvements in the viewer's experience.

  • Optimized Video Player: A well-optimized video player can minimize decoding time and handle various network conditions gracefully. Features like fast start-up times, efficient buffering algorithms, and smooth bitrate switching are critical.
  • Device-Specific Optimization: Tailoring the streaming application to the specific capabilities of different devices, such as smart TVs, smartphones, and gaming consoles, can optimize performance. This includes adjusting for hardware acceleration, screen resolution, and processing power.

Future Trends in Low-Latency OTT Streaming

As technology advances, the future of low-latency OTT streaming looks promising. Emerging technologies like 5G, AI-based encoding, and edge computing are expected to revolutionize the streaming landscape. 5G networks, with their high bandwidth and low latency, will enable smoother and faster streaming experiences. AI-based encoding can optimize video quality and reduce file sizes, further minimizing latency. Edge computing will continue to play a crucial role in processing data closer to the user, enhancing real-time streaming capabilities.

Conclusion

Reducing latency in OTT streaming is crucial for delivering a superior viewing experience. By optimizing encoding processes, leveraging robust CDNs, improving network conditions, and enhancing playback devices and applications, OTT platforms can achieve low latency and provide high-quality, real-time content to their audiences. Staying ahead of technological advancements and continuously refining these strategies will be key to maintaining a competitive edge in the dynamic OTT landscape.


Join the Shortfundly OTT Marketplace WhatsApp Community now to stay updated with the latest news and trends in the OTT industry! Be the first to know about new releases, exclusive content, and more. Don't miss out on this opportunity to be part of a vibrant community. Click the link below to join: https://chat.whatsapp.com/CMK5H4Ux4pECD6f0rPFhJv. See you there!

If you like this article, then follow the Author Selvam M (Founder,CEO - Shortfundly)

For OTT release of short film/web series/album song on our website, drop an email at [email protected] OR contact shortfundly team in WhatsApp - +919361223155


About Shortfundly

Shortfundly is a digital platform dedicated to promoting short films and connecting filmmakers with audiences worldwide. It serves as a community hub where filmmakers can showcase their work, collaborate with other creatives, and gain exposure for their projects.

The platform offers various features to support filmmakers, including:

  1. Short Film Screening: Shortfundly hosts a diverse range of short films across genres, allowing filmmakers to showcase their work to a global audience.
  2. Networking: Filmmakers can connect with fellow creators, industry professionals, and potential collaborators through Shortfundly's networking tools and community forums.
  3. Film Contests: Shortfundly frequently organizes film contests and competitions, providing filmmakers with opportunities to gain recognition and win prizes for their work.
  4. Learning Resources: The platform offers educational resources, articles, and tutorials to help filmmakers improve their craft and navigate the film industry.
  5. Promotion and Distribution: Shortfundly assists filmmakers in promoting and distributing their short films, helping them reach a wider audience through various online channels.

Overall, Shortfundly serves as a valuable platform for both aspiring and established filmmakers to showcase their talent, connect with peers, and engage with audiences passionate about short films.

?? Attention Filmmakers! ??

Discover the ultimate platform for showcasing your talent - Shortfundly! ??

?? Showcase Your Films: Get your work seen by thousands of film enthusiasts worldwide!

?? Targeted Exposure: Reach your ideal audience with our tailored promotion strategies!

?? Win Prizes: Compete in our film festivals and win exciting prizes and recognition!

?? Join Shortfundly today and take your filmmaking journey to new heights! ??

Don't miss out on this opportunity to shine. Start now! ???

?? Join the Shortfundly OTT Marketplace Telegram Channel! ??

Discover amazing short films, connect with filmmakers, and stay updated with the latest trends in the OTT space. Click the link below to join our vibrant community now! - https://t.me/panindiafilmmakers


要查看或添加评论,请登录

社区洞察

其他会员也浏览了